mirror of
https://github.com/StarCitizenTools/mediawiki-skins-Citizen.git
synced 2024-11-30 00:55:25 +00:00
170 lines
4.7 KiB
Plaintext
170 lines
4.7 KiB
Plaintext
/*
|
|
* Citizen
|
|
*
|
|
* SkinStyles for Extension:SemanticMediaWiki
|
|
* Module: ext.smw.page.styles
|
|
* Version: 4.0.2 (0fcdfce)
|
|
*
|
|
* Date: 2022-10-20
|
|
*/
|
|
|
|
@import '../../../resources/mixins.less';
|
|
|
|
// Disable sticky header since it collides with anchor and adds no value
|
|
#citizen-body-header-sticky-sentinel {
|
|
display: none;
|
|
}
|
|
|
|
/* smw/ext.smw.page.css */
|
|
/* Property page */
|
|
.smw-property-page-content-line {
|
|
border-bottom-color: var( --border-color-base );
|
|
}
|
|
|
|
.smw-property-page-results .header-row {
|
|
background-color: transparent;
|
|
.citizen-sticky-header( 0, false );
|
|
}
|
|
|
|
.smw-property-page-results .value-row:hover {
|
|
background-color: var( --background-color-quiet--hover );
|
|
}
|
|
|
|
.smw-property-page-results .header-row > .header-title {
|
|
border-bottom-color: var( --border-color-base );
|
|
}
|
|
|
|
.smw-ui-pagination .page-link {
|
|
border-color: var( --border-color-base );
|
|
background-color: transparent;
|
|
color: var( --color-primary );
|
|
}
|
|
|
|
.smw-ui-pagination .page-link:first-child {
|
|
border-bottom-left-radius: var( --border-radius--small );
|
|
border-top-left-radius: var( --border-radius--small );
|
|
}
|
|
|
|
.smw-ui-pagination .page-link:last-child {
|
|
border-bottom-right-radius: var( --border-radius--small );
|
|
border-top-right-radius: var( --border-radius--small );
|
|
}
|
|
|
|
.smw-ui-pagination .page-link:hover {
|
|
border-color: var( --border-color-base );
|
|
background-color: var( --background-color-quiet--hover );
|
|
color: var( --color-primary );
|
|
}
|
|
|
|
// Added active state
|
|
.smw-ui-pagination .page-link:active {
|
|
background-color: var( --background-color-quiet--active );
|
|
}
|
|
|
|
.smw-ui-pagination .page-link.link-disabled {
|
|
border-color: var( --border-color-base );
|
|
background-color: transparent;
|
|
color: var( --color-base--subtle );
|
|
}
|
|
|
|
.smw-ui-pagination .page-link.link-active {
|
|
border-color: var( --color-primary );
|
|
background-color: var( --color-primary );
|
|
color: #fff;
|
|
}
|
|
|
|
.smw-property-page-results .header-title {
|
|
padding: var( --space-xs ) 0;
|
|
border-bottom-color: var( --border-color-base );
|
|
background-color: transparent;
|
|
color: var( --color-base--emphasized );
|
|
font-size: 1.25rem;
|
|
}
|
|
|
|
.list-pager-value-filter input {
|
|
border-color: var( --border-color-base );
|
|
border-radius: var( --border-radius--small );
|
|
background-color: var( --color-surface-1 );
|
|
color: var( --color-base );
|
|
}
|
|
|
|
.smw-ui-input-filter {
|
|
border-color: var( --border-color-base );
|
|
border-radius: var( --border-radius--small );
|
|
background-color: var( --color-surface-1 );
|
|
color: var( --color-primary );
|
|
}
|
|
|
|
.smw-ui-input-filter input {
|
|
border-left-color: var( --border-color-base ) !important;
|
|
color: var( --color-base ) !important;
|
|
}
|
|
|
|
.smw-ui-input-filter-tooltip {
|
|
border-left-color: var( --border-color-base );
|
|
}
|
|
|
|
.smw-property-page-results.legacy .header-title {
|
|
border-bottom-color: var( --border-color-base );
|
|
}
|
|
|
|
.usage-count,
|
|
.item-count {
|
|
border-radius: var( --border-radius--small );
|
|
background-color: var( --color-surface-3 );
|
|
color: var( --color-base );
|
|
}
|
|
|
|
#tab-smw-property-value:checked + label.nav-label .usage-count,
|
|
#tab-smw-concept-list:checked + label.nav-label .usage-count,
|
|
#tab-smw-property-subp:checked + label.nav-label .item-count,
|
|
#tab-smw-property-errp:checked + label.nav-label .item-count,
|
|
#tab-smw-property-redi:checked + label.nav-label .item-count,
|
|
#tab-smw-type-list:checked + label.nav-label .item-count,
|
|
#tab-smw-property-spec:checked + label.nav-label .item-count {
|
|
background-color: var( --color-surface-3 );
|
|
color: var( --color-base );
|
|
}
|
|
|
|
#tab-smw-property-value:checked + label.nav-label .usage-count.moderate,
|
|
#tab-smw-concept-list:checked + label.nav-label .usage-count.moderate {
|
|
background-color: var( --background-color-primary--hover );
|
|
color: var( --color-primary );
|
|
}
|
|
|
|
#tab-smw-property-value:checked + label.nav-label .usage-count.high,
|
|
#tab-smw-concept-list:checked + label.nav-label .usage-count.high {
|
|
background-color: var( --background-color-destructive );
|
|
color: var( --color-destructive );
|
|
}
|
|
|
|
/**
|
|
* Tabs
|
|
*/
|
|
.smw-property input.nav-tab:checked + label.nav-label.smw-tab-warning,
|
|
.smw-concept input.nav-tab:checked + label.nav-label.smw-tab-warning,
|
|
.smw-types input.nav-tab:checked + label.nav-label.smw-tab-warning {
|
|
border-top: 0;
|
|
border-bottom: 2px solid var( --color-destructive );
|
|
}
|
|
|
|
.smw-property input.nav-tab:checked + label.nav-label.smw-tab-spec,
|
|
.smw-concept input.nav-tab:checked + label.nav-label.smw-tab-spec {
|
|
border-top: 0;
|
|
border-bottom: 2px solid var( --color-warning );
|
|
}
|
|
|
|
.smw-property input.nav-tab:checked + label#tab-label-smw-property-constraint.nav-label {
|
|
border-bottom: 2px solid var( --color-primary );
|
|
}
|
|
|
|
/**
|
|
* Responsive settings (@see ext.smw.table)
|
|
*/
|
|
@media screen and ( max-width: 800px ) {
|
|
.smw-property-page-results .header-title:first-child,
|
|
.smw-property-page-results .header-row > .header-title:first-child {
|
|
border-bottom-color: var( --border-color-base );
|
|
}
|
|
}
|